There’s a new big DIPA in town! Introducing JUGGERNAUT, the latest addition to our Brewers’ Emporium range. 8.0% and boldly hop forward, using Citra, Centennial and Mosaic Lupocore. The hops are layered over a clean flavour profile which allows all those gorgeously vivid tropical notes to shine. Full bodied and showcasing true to style flavours and aromas, with a hefty, juicy character, rounded notes of sweet peach and a bitterness in the finish that invites you straight back for another sip.

The beer overall was dreamed up by our Production Director John, inspired by his trip to the Yakima hop harvest last summer and the DIPAs he tried on his travels, which you can read more about here.

This is the first time we’ve used Lupocore, which is a hop product newly released in the UK. It’s all natural, scientifically engineered, enhanced hop flavour, intended to provide a bold sensory boost! Lupocore is similar in appearance to a T90 hop pellet, but softer and crumblier. This means it can disperse more quickly, thus providing a greater surface area, increasing flavour transfer and getting more out of the hops. It also has better sedimentation qualities, leading to an improved yield and efficiency – maybe not the sexiest way to promote a hop product to the end drinker, but here at the brewery it’s really important for us to get the most from our kit and do so as sustainably as we can, minimising waste and having greater control over our output.

We’ve also used Carapils from traditional maltsters Weyermann to add a little body whilst keeping the malt base clean. This allows the hop profile to shine most brightly, maximising the potential of the Lupocore. It’s our first time using Carapils too, which has been added in place of wheat for body and head retention, so it’s fair to say Juggernaut really is an innovative beer for us!

Can. Dram Shop I think. Or Mitchell’s Wines. Hazed glowing gold. Slim super sticky white foam. Lots of syrupy peach and pineapple. Ripe orange. Sticky cereal. You know what you’re in for here. Taste is overwhelmingly sweet with a very late arrival of some citrus bitterness. This is grim. Has it even finished fermenting? Awful.

440ml can from Craft & Berry. Gluten Free. Hazed orangey golden colour, bubbly white foam head and aroma of tropical, mango, spicy citrus, resiny hops. Taste is malt, grain, tangy, spicy, fruity, citrusy, with pine and resinous hop bitterness. Medium bodied, soft carbonation, dry spicy hoppy bitter finish. Nicely drinkable.
